WebThe order or prescription must be personally signed and dated by the patient's treating physician. DME suppliers that submit bills to Medicare are required to maintain the physician's original written order or prescription in their files. WebJun 27, 2024 · Nurse practitioners throughout Mississippi recently received letters from the Mississippi Division of Medicaid stating that they are no longer able to prescribe durable medical equipment (DME) due to a change in the CMS regulations for DME under hospice regulations.
